And thankfully, a certain Melissa K., didn’t wait for the game to release to “not buy it” as a show of protest against the lack of female marines in the game. According to Games Thirst, Melissa took to the internet and rallied up support to get Gearbox to consider adding female marines to the cooperative, competitive and campaign modes in the upcoming first-person shooter, Aliens: Colonial Marines, stating that... This is unacceptable for a game that makes such claims as are listed on its official website, made after a film franchise that has many strong female characters like Ripley, Vasquez, Ferro and Dietrich to name a few. There is roughly 5-6 months before the game goes Gold and releases February 12th, 2013 so we need to let them know NOW that they are not being true to the ALIENS universe by not including the ability to play as a female in Multiplayer. After starting a petition that garnered more than 4,000 signatures, it was just enough to get the attention of the company. Thereafter, Gearbox decided to make the change, with president Randy Pitchford saying... “I want everybody to be clear that there are playable females in both the mulitplayer and the campaign,” Well that's good news.
